hi all, i'm a new french register on this forum but an old moding user and recently i tryed to begin again using modding on my Halo PC. So i explain you my problem: i'll take an exemple of mods, i take the last Decoy's mod (floodgulch). Ok next i download the mod, i install it correctly (with replacing the bloodgulch.map by the moded, i put the complete folder custom gametype on my "savedgame" folder) then i launch Halo.
i select multiplayer game, lan, bloodgulch and i select the floodgulch gametype
then there's a loading and at the end of this, there's a red screen with a "frr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rrr" sound and it make my computer laging...
then i've to restart my comp everytime i try it...
so plz could someone help me because i dont understand where the problem comes from...
is it a graphic card problem? is my computer too old for the recent mods?

PS: it also hapen with others map (for ex, i try to put a mod on beaver creek, but it doesnt work... then i download an other mod for beaver creek, and this worked! it was the carnage creek which worked)

Your ui.map and bitmaps.map are totally scrwed up. Proberly because of a mod that didn't work right.
Replace them by the original, you can do this by reinstalling halo but there are many other ways.
